  • Storytime: Maple Leafs - 2002 Playoffs vs Ottawa (Pt. 1)
    Sep 20 2024
    It's 2002 and there's a thick layer of hope wafting in the air around the Air Canada Centre. The Leafs have finished 2nd in the East, only one point back of the Bruins. Mats Sundin is the highest scoring centre in the league and has led the team to their 4th consecutive playoff appearance. The supporting cast is stronger than ever with Darcy Tucker, Gary Roberts and Alexander Mogilny upfront, Tomas Kaberle & Bryan McCabe on the blue line, and Curtis Joseph manning the net.

    After a hard fought 7-game series win against the New York Islanders in the first round, the Leafs are bruised, but ready to battle against the upstart Ottawa Senators, who feature young talent like Daniel Alfredsson, Marian Hossa and an oversized defensemen named Zdeno Chara.

  • 2009 Blue Jays: Halladay vs Burnett (Pt. 4)
    Sep 13 2024
    On this week's episode of Sportsfeld Storytime, we wrap up our look back at the Roy Halladay/AJ Burnett duel of 2009. This week, we're remembering the Roy Halladay trade, which saw him leave Toronto and head to Philadelphia where he would, of course, throw a no-hitter in his first playoff appearance. We then look back at Life After Doc, as Alex Anthopolous makes his first moves as GM, Jose Bautista becomes The God King, and Brett Lawrie leaps his way into our hearts.
